CONNECTIONS Red 12 to 24 VDC power input Black 0V Yellow Laser emission control input Brown Blue Alarm output (N.C.) Core wire Analog voltage output Shielded wire Laser emission remote control terminals Laser emission control input Laser emission remote control terminals When the yellow and black cables are short-circuited, the laser beam stops emitting temporally. Analog output voltage just before the short-circuitting will be freezed.

ADJUSTMENT Sensor head 1. Place the sensor head at desired location, within the range of 60 to 140 mm [LB-11(W)/70(W)] or 30 to 50 mm [LB-12(W)/72(W)] from the target. Be sure that the laser-emitting portion of the sensor head is parallel to the target. When the target is within the measuring range, the STABILITY LED indicator lights yellow.
ADJUSTMENT Response speed Zero adjustment Select the desired response speed using the response speed selector switch. 1. When the target is displaced from the reference position, the analog output voltage may deviate from the zero point. The 0-ADJ adjustment trimmer can be used to adjust the reading to the zero point. HINTS ON CORRECT USE Sensor mounting • When a target consists of differently colored portions or different materials separated by a border, measurement error may result depending on the orientation the sensor head. To minimize measurement deviation, install the sensor head parallel to the border line as shown in the illustration below. Tightly fasten the cable mounting ring when installing the sensor head.

WARRANTY KEYENCE products are strictly factory-inspected. However, in the event of a failure, contact your nearest KEYENCE office with details of the failure. 1. WARRANTY PERIOD The warranty period shall be for one year from the date that the product has been delivered to the location specified by the purchaser. 2. WARRANTY SCOPE (1) If a failure attributable to KEYENCE occurs within the abovementioned warranty period, we will repair the product, free of charge.
